Approaching Graduation and Beyond: A Senior Sendoff Checklist

Tuesday, April 29, 2025, By News Staff
Share
CommencementStudent ExperienceStudents

In the midst of completing final assignments, preparing to graduate and to embark on their next adventures, graduating seniors can have a lot on their final to-do lists. Helping soon-to-be graduates focus on making memories and not missing anything, the Student Experience Division has organized the below Senior Sendoff Checklist.

“I’m excited to spend some of my last moments on campus celebrating with the people who have made my college experience so special,” says Chloe Langerman ’25. “It’s going to be bittersweet, but I can’t wait to move forward as an Orange.”

Senior Sendoff Checklist

  1. Attend Senior Celebration: Celebrate the incredible achievements of the Syracuse University Class of 2025 on Thursday, May 8, from 1-4 p.m. on the Quad. Spend the afternoon making lasting memories before you head into your next chapter. Enjoy lawn games, a DJ and giveaways for all graduating students!
  2. Participate in the Class Gift and Receive a Special Orange and Silver Graduation Cord: Leave your legacy and support the future of Syracuse University students. When combined with gifts from your classmates, your class gift of $25 or more makes a real difference.
  3. Complete Your First Destination Survey: Celebrate your next adventure and complete the First Destination Survey as soon as possible. Students can find your First Destination Survey by logging into Handshake and visiting their Career Center page.
  4. Don’t Miss the Yearbook Order Deadline: A memento for graduating seniors, the yearbook is filled with senior portraits, academics, sports and much more. Visit the Senior Year Central webpage to purchase your 2025 yearbook from Jostens. Orders are due Friday, May 9.
  5. Explore the Commencement Weekend Website: From preparation, a complete schedule of events, accessibility information and more, this is your one-stop for all your Commencement Weekend information needs.
  6. Connect with Syracuse University Alumni Association: Graduation marks the start of the alumni experience! Be sure to stay in touch through the Alumni Association’s expansive events, services, clubs and more!

“I’m looking forward to attending the Senior Celebration alongside my best friends and soaking up every last minute we have on campus and taking them down in some lawn games,” says Maggie Anderson, ’25. “Cheers to the Class of 2025 and all of the incredible opportunities awaiting us in the future!”

Resources for Families and Supporters of Seniors
The Orange families and supporters of seniors have played an important role in the successes of the Class of 2025! Explore the helpful resources highlighted below.

  • Families of Seniors Webpage: Visit and learn more about Commencement Weekend, find campus maps, hotel and restaurant information.
  • Answering Commencement Weekend Questions: From event schedules, accessibility information, receiving communications with the OrangeNow App, to learning what items are permitted or not to bring and the University’s Clear Bag Policy, the Commencement Weekend website is available to answer frequently asked questions.
  • Make Graduation Extra Special With the Wishing Well: Family and friends are welcomed to make a gift, share a congratulatory message and photo of their student to further celebrate the amazing accomplishment of graduation.
